One of the main factors that impact the fees of boarding schools in England is the reputation and ranking of the school Institutions that are well-established and have a long history of academic excellence often come with a higher price tag Parents may choose to pay a higher fee in order to secure a place for their child at a top-ranked boarding school that is known for producing successful and accomplished graduates These schools often have state-of-the-art facilities, dedicated faculty, and a wide range of extracurricular activities that contribute to their prestige.

Another factor that influences the fees of boarding schools in England is the location of the school Boarding schools located in major cities or in areas with a high cost of living may have higher fees to reflect the increased expenses associated with operating in these areas On the other hand, schools located in more rural areas may have lower fees due to lower operating costs Families will need to consider not only the academic reputation of the school but also the location and amenities offered when evaluating the cost of attending a boarding school in England.

Financial aid and scholarships may be available to help offset the cost of boarding school fees for families who demonstrate financial need Many boarding schools in England offer merit-based scholarships, need-based financial aid, and other forms of assistance to help make their programs more accessible to a diverse range of students Families should inquire about the availability of financial aid options when researching boarding schools and consider applying for assistance if needed.

It is important for families to carefully review the fees and expenses associated with attending a boarding school in England before making a decision In addition to tuition, boarding, and living expenses, families may also need to budget for additional costs such as textbooks, uniforms, transportation, and extracurricular activities By carefully evaluating all of the costs associated with attending a boarding school, families can make an informed decision about whether this educational path is the right fit for their child.
